Kenna and Crosby's past taught them some not-so-pleasant lessons that left them scarred. Kenna has become more careful and desires stability and simplicity in her life. Crosby, on the other hand, is a free spirit who doesn't want to be tied down but who wants to enjoy life to the fullest.
I liked how Crosby broke down Kenna's protective wall that she had built around herself, how he broadened her horizons and taught her to fully enjoy life. Their banter was hilarious.
And when their pasts caught up with them I liked how they supported each other. And of course, there was the cherry on top - the suspense plot which, as always, added much-needed tension that I love so much.
